What Does Nehemiah 11:8 Mean?

The list continues with Gabbai and Sallai, and gives the total of the Benjamites dwelling in Jerusalem as 928 men.

Numbers like these, carefully kept, show a community taking stock of itself as it is restored. Every name counted was a household committed to the holy city, evidence that God was gathering His scattered people and giving them a place once more.
